i have a honda crv 1998 model . my temp goes up after we have been driving it a while. i have had my themostat replaced and a fan switch . i am also getting a tube replaced which is leaking. the garage do not think it is the head gasket as there are no other symptoms other than temp going up . they think the leak could be a cause but seemed stumped. it is costing me a fortune ruling out things it could be. has anyone had anything simuluar and got it sorted.
 
how high is the temperture going up? is it going into the red zone?

is it happening when you slow down to a stop or while your driving down the road? If its happenig when you are at a stop, you may have a bad radiator fan. Try this--run your air conditioning system when the car is running hot. if the temperature returns to normal range then the problem is with your radiator fan or radiator fan circuit.
